我建议用URP或HDRP,SRP是Unity主推的,无论是shadergraph做shader,还是PostPocessing后处理,还有光照探...
URP项目对移动设备和主机游戏都有更好的性能表现和灵活性。 渲染功能:URP项目提供了一些额外的渲染功能,例如屏幕空间反射(Screen Space Reflections)、实时全局光照(Real-time Global Illumination)和后期处理(Post-processing),而Unity的3D项目需要手动编写代码来添加这些功能。 着色器:URP项目使用了着色器图形(Shader Gra...
Unity的3D项目和URP项目的区别主要在于它们使用的渲染管线不同。3D项目使用的是传统的渲染管线,而URP项目...
Unity的3D项目与URP项目的核心区别在于渲染管线的使用。在3D项目中,Unity采用了传统的内置渲染管线,这是Unity长期以来使用的渲染流程。而URP(Unity Render Pipeline)项目则基于全新的渲染管线设计,提供了更高级和灵活的渲染控制。这种区别主要体现在shader语言上,内置管线使用的是CG语言,而URP项目则采用H...
我们之前选择的“3D”就是Unity的默认渲染管线,其他两个红色线框标注的分别是“HDRP”和“URP”,从他们的名字上我们就能够看出来。下面是一个“URP”的工程,Unity会自动给我们创建一个默认场景,如下所示。 我们直接Play运行后的效果如下 如果忽略一些细节的话,整体的渲染效果还是不错的,场景中的地面,墙面以及木棍...
Unity3D是一款广泛使用的游戏开发引擎,它提供了多种渲染管线来满足不同项目的需求。其中包括Unity内置管线(Built-in Pipeline)和通用渲染管线(Universal Render Pipeline,简称URP)。本文将详细介绍URP管线与Unity内置管线的区别,并重点讨论URP管线的优势以及相关的技术细节和代码实现。 对惹,这里有一个游戏开发交流小组,希...
Vuforia Core Samples提供了完整的Unity场景,展示了如何使用Vuforia目标和跟踪器为日常物体和环境创建AR体验。 7、AR + GPS Location AR+GPS Location’ 资源利用 Unity 和增强现实技术,通过 GPS 坐标确定 3D 对象在真实世界中的地理位置。借助 Vuforia 的 AR AR Foundation,结合 GPS 数据和 AR 跟踪技术实现这一点...
综上所述,Unity3D的URP管线与Unity内置管线在渲染功能、可编程性和性能等方面存在一些区别。URP管线相对于Unity内置管线更加灵活、高效,并且提供了一些额外的功能和效果。开发者可以根据项目需求选择合适的渲染管线,并通过自定义脚本来实现更多的渲染效果。 更多教学视频 ...
一、Unity通用渲染管线(URP) Unity 的渲染管线包含内置渲染管线、SRP、URP和HDRP。自从Unity2019.3开始,Unity将轻量级渲染管线修改为了通用渲染管线,这是一种快速、可扩展的渲染管线,支持所有的移动设备,适用于 2D、3D、虚拟现实 (VR) 和增强现实 (AR) 项目。
Unity内置管线是Unity3D最早的渲染管线,它提供了一套完整的渲染功能,包括光照、阴影、透明度等。它的优点是易于使用和学习,适合初学者和小型项目。然而,Unity内置管线的渲染效果相对较为简单,无法满足高质量游戏的需求。 相比之下,Unity3D URP管线是Unity官方推出的全新渲染管线,它基于现代图形API(如OpenGL ES、Metal和...